Kevalkumar is an Indian masculine compound derived from Sanskrit: kevala "only, absolute, pure" and kumara "youth, boy, prince" (also a title of the war-god Skanda/Kartikeya). Together they evoke ideals of spiritual purity and noble vigor, yielding senses such as "pure prince" or "the sole/absolute youth." In Indic philosophy and Jainism, kevala carries the nuance of the perfected, unattached state, which subtly enriches the name's aspirational tone.

The name appears chiefly in western and northern India, especially Gujarati and Hindi contexts, where Kumar functions as a common second element in male names. It became more visible in the mid-to-late 20th century and persists in diaspora communities. Variants and spellings include Keval Kumar (spaced), Kewalkumar/Kewal Kumar, and the shorter forms Keval or Kewal; informal nicknames may use Keval. Usage today is steady but modest, with strongest presence in Gujarati and Jain families.
